软件获取位置信息的原因有很多,以下是一些主要原因:
1. 定位服务:许多软件需要使用GPS或其他定位技术来确定用户的位置。这些服务可以帮助软件提供个性化的用户体验,如导航、地图、游戏等。例如,地图应用程序可以使用用户的位置来显示他们当前所在的地点,并提供相关的搜索和导航功能。
2. 安全和隐私:软件可以通过获取位置信息来提高安全性和保护用户的隐私。例如,社交媒体应用可以让用户知道他们的朋友或关注者在附近的特定地点,从而避免不必要的社交互动。此外,一些安全应用可以监控用户的活动,以确保他们的设备没有被盗或丢失。
3. 社交网络:软件可以通过获取位置信息来帮助用户建立和维护社交网络。例如,社交网络应用可以根据用户的位置信息来推荐附近的其他用户,或者根据用户的兴趣和活动来组织聚会和活动。
4. 商业应用:许多软件公司开发的商业应用需要使用位置信息来提供更好的服务。例如,零售商店可以使用位置信息来向附近的用户发送促销信息,或者通过分析用户的位置数据来优化库存管理和配送路线。
5. 游戏和应用:位置信息对于许多游戏和应用来说非常重要。例如,游戏开发者可以使用位置信息来创建更真实的环境,或者根据玩家的位置来调整游戏的难度和内容。此外,一些应用可以利用位置信息来提供个性化的内容和推荐,如天气预报、音乐播放等。
6. 地理信息服务:位置信息对于许多地理信息服务来说至关重要。例如,地图应用、导航系统和交通管理应用都需要使用位置信息来进行精确的定位和导航。
总之,软件获取位置信息的原因是多方面的,包括提供个性化的用户体验、提高安全性和隐私保护、维护社交网络、优化商业运营、增强游戏和应用的吸引力等。随着技术的发展,预计未来会有更多创新的应用和服务依赖于位置信息。